Phenotype diversity and phylogeny of selected Scytonema-species (Cyanoprokaryota) from SE Brazil.

Abstract: Abstract:Members of the genus Scytonema belong to prominent components of microflora of tropical and subtropical soils, but their diversity and taxonomic classification is still little known. Molecular analyses of isolated strains, but also the morphological and ecological examination of natural populations are important for the starting revisions.
